Default Immediate Shutdown of Vehicle

1995 Blazer LT, AC Pulley on passenger side, vin has GNDTWXS letters.

A series of unfortunate events:

1. Serpentine belt broke all of a sudden. No prior issues.
2. Car started, limped it to safety without overheating.
3. Car would only crank, no start for day 1 until battery was dead. Jump starts were the same. No reversed polarity in any of the jumps. I did find a wiring connection with a green and a black wire that was separated from its female companion and I have no idea where it goes. It was from the engine cluster just behind the AC pulley. (See Picture)
4. Car wouldn't even crank despite new battery & jumping attempts. I could hear the fuel pump prime, but battery would die incredibly fast. +/- 1 Volt per hr when idle, or 2 start attempts. No more cranking, no more ability to test spark.
5. Hooked up to another known good battery, and the fuel pump would engage repeatedly or until it ran out of juice in the charged battery.
6. Hooked up to another known good battery, everything seems energized, but the guages other than Battery do not work...most fall down to bottom levels.
7. Now when i try to start EVERYTHING shuts down. No lights/sounds/anything. Complete blackout.

Any ideas?
